Role of serum vaspin in progression of type 2 diabetes: a 2-year cohort study.

Abstract

Vaspin is a novel adipocytokine that has potential insulin-sensitizing effects. The aim of this study is to explore the role of vaspin in the progression of type 2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) in humans through a longitudinal process. This was a 2-year follow-up study that included 132 patients with T2DM and 170 non-diabetic subjects. The serum vaspin and adiponectin levels were determined with ELISA. Anthropometric measurements, circulating glucose, hemoglobin A1c, insulin level, liver function, kidney function, and lipid profile were measured for each participant. The new onset of T2DM was counted in non-diabetic subjects and the glycemic control was analyzed in T2DM patients at follow-up. At enrollment, the serum vaspin and adiponectin levels were lower in T2DM patients compared with non-diabetic subjects. Significant positive correlation between serum vaspin and HDL-C levels (r = 0.23, P = 0.006) was observed in non-diabetic controls. The serum vaspin concentration was also significantly correlated with body mass index (BMI) (r = 0.19, P = 0.028), waist-hip ratio (WHR) (r = 0.17, P = 0.035) and homeostasis model assessment of insulin resistance (HOMA-IR) (r = 0.14, P = 0.029) in T2DM patients. In cohort analyses, it was found that lower serum vaspin [odds ratio (OR) = 0.52, 95% confidence interval (CI): 0.10-0.87, P = 0.015] and adiponectin (OR = 0.35, 95% CI: 0.20-0.72, P = 0.015) levels at baseline were risk factors for new onset of T2DM at follow-up. The percentage of insulin treatment in T2DM patients was higher in the sub-group with lower serum vaspin level than that in the sub-group with higher vaspin level at follow-up (55.3% vs. 44.7%, P = 0.020). Our study indicates that low serum concentration of vaspin is a risk factor for the progression of T2DM.

摘要

内脏脂肪素是一种具有潜在胰岛素增敏作用的新型脂肪细胞因子。本研究旨在通过纵向研究探索内脏脂肪素在人类2型糖尿病(T2DM)进展中的作用。这是一项为期2年的随访研究,纳入了132例T2DM患者和170例非糖尿病受试者。采用酶联免疫吸附测定法(ELISA)测定血清内脏脂肪素和脂联素水平。对每位参与者进行人体测量、循环血糖、糖化血红蛋白、胰岛素水平、肝功能、肾功能和血脂谱检测。统计非糖尿病受试者中T2DM的新发情况,并在随访时分析T2DM患者的血糖控制情况。入组时,T2DM患者的血清内脏脂肪素和脂联素水平低于非糖尿病受试者。在非糖尿病对照组中,观察到血清内脏脂肪素与高密度脂蛋白胆固醇(HDL-C)水平之间存在显著正相关(r = 0.23,P = 0.006)。在T2DM患者中,血清内脏脂肪素浓度也与体重指数(BMI)(r = 0.19,P = 0.028)、腰臀比(WHR)(r = 0.17,P = 0.035)和胰岛素抵抗稳态模型评估(HOMA-IR)(r = 0.14,P = 0.029)显著相关。在队列分析中,发现基线时血清内脏脂肪素水平较低[比值比(OR)= 0.52,95%置信区间(CI):0.10 - 0.87,P = 0.015]和脂联素水平较低(OR = 0.35,95% CI:0.20 - 0.72,P = 0.015)是随访时T2DM新发的危险因素。随访时,血清内脏脂肪素水平较低的T2DM患者亚组中胰岛素治疗的比例高于血清内脏脂肪素水平较高的亚组(55.3%对44.7%,P = 0.020)。我们的研究表明,血清内脏脂肪素浓度低是T2DM进展的一个危险因素。
